Bescherm alle werkbladen met een wachtwoord met behulp van een macro

Inhoudsopgave

Hoe wachtwoordbeveiliging te maken met behulp van een macro

Wil je er zeker van zijn dat alle werkbladen in een map naar keuze met een macro zijn beveiligd met een wachtwoord? Dit kan handig zijn als u te veel moeite hebt met het afzonderlijk beveiligen van werkbladen of als u alle werkmappen in een map automatisch wilt beveiligen. Gebruik de volgende macro om het wachtwoord "beschermen" toe te wijzen aan alle werkbladen in de actieve map:

Sub AllSchuetzen ()
Gedimd blad als werkblad
Voor elk blad in ActiveWorkbook.Worksheets
Blatt.Protect ("bescherming")
Volgende blad
Einde sub

Gebruik in plaats van de tekst "Schutz" het wachtwoord van uw keuze. Deze programmacode heeft natuurlijk alleen zin als u deze invoert buiten de werkmap waarin u de beveiliging maakt. Anders kan elke gebruiker het wachtwoord in de VBA-brontekst uitlezen.

Om iets in de beveiligde werkbladen te kunnen wijzigen, moet u de beveiliging verwijderen. U kunt dit handmatig doen met het commando EXTRA'S - BESCHERMING - ANNULEREN BLADBESCHERMING. Deze opdracht is alleen beschikbaar als het huidige werkblad daadwerkelijk is beveiligd.

Wil je alle beveiligde werkbladen weer vrijgeven met een macro, gebruik dan de volgende programmacode:

Sub Alle Belichting ()
Gedimd blad als werkblad
Voor elk blad in ActiveWorkbook.Worksheets
Blatt.Unprotect ("bescherming")
Volgende blad
Einde sub

U zal helpen de ontwikkeling van de site, het delen van de pagina met je vrienden

wave wave wave wave wave